Experts: Deadly Roads This Holiday Weekend

Experts say this Fourth of July will be the deadliest holiday weekend on roads nationwide that we have seen in seven years. It will be the most traveled Fourth of July weekend since 2007, and according to the National Safety Council the most deadly since 2008. Nationwide, the safety council predicts as many as 409 Americans could be killed and nearly 50,000 injured on the road. Police will be out in force for the holiday to help keep Ohio highways safe and to assist those who need help. Police are urging motorists to obey the law and stay safe. To keep from becoming a statistic drivers are urged to:

  • Buckle up
  • Slow down
  • Don't drive distracted
  • Don't drink and drive
If you are impaired and you get behind the wheel you put your life and the lives of others at risk. All it takes is a fraction of a second to lose control because of another car or unexpected situation. If you plan on partying with alcohol it is key to plan ahead and find a designated driver or hail a cab.
